How Prize Money Distributed Among IPL Teams:

The team who wins the IPL season will ean ($4 million). The runner-up who lost the final match collect $2 million. In the playoffs 3rd place and 4th place team earn ($1.5 million). Mumbai Indians who won the previous IPL T20 season they paid $3 million the prize money. Which is divide among the players equally. $1.5 million will paid to the players and $1.5 million going to the franchise.

If we compared the prize money of Indian Premier League with other T20 cricket leagues, IPL winners get 75% extra then other league winners.
